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"Sgt. Alexander Albert Drabik (December 28, 1910 – September 28, 1993) was the first American soldier to cross the Rhine river in World War II. He led two other enlisted men across the bridge, running 398 metres (1,306 ft) while under fire, knowing that the demolition charges attached to the bridge could be detonated at any moment. He was awarded the Distinguished Service Cross for his action."@en }
